PU Prime, a globally recognised fintech leader, has reaffirmed its commitment to Environmental, Social, and Governance (ESG) values through a hands-on corporate social responsibility (CSR) initiative in partnership with the Air and Coastal Defense Command of the Royal Thai Navy. Held on May 22, 2025, in Sattahip, this environmental campaign focused on restoring coastal ecosystems through three key activities: beach cleanup, mangrove seedling planting, and crab release.
The program is part of PU Prime’s broader ESG strategy, which emphasizes sustainable development, environmental stewardship, and social impact across the regions it serves.

2. Mangrove Seedling Planting: Restoring Natural Defenses
The team planted Avicennia marina mangrove seedlings, known for their resilience in coastal environments. These trees act as natural barriers against erosion, storm surges, and rising sea levels. Mangroves also serve as rich breeding grounds for marine life and are highly effective at carbon sequestration. The initiative educated participants on the vital role mangroves play in climate resilience, coastal livelihoods, and biodiversity conservation.
